Eco Escapes In The Forest of Bowland

Travel Light, Shop Local & Stay Longer

Do you fancy a day out or a short break in the beautiful Forest of Bowland National Landscape?

Eco Escapes is new venture commissioned by Lancashire County Council and sees the Discover Bowland working with Community Rail Lancashire to promote sustainable days out and short breaks in the Forest of Bowland National Landscape.

Funded by grants from the Community Rail Network and the Department for Transport’s Community Rail Development Fund (CRDF) a number of itineraries have been created to encourage exploration of the Bowland area car free.

Access to the Forest of Bowland is very easy using the local train service between Manchester and Clitheroe and local bus services. To see details of the itineraries click on the links below:
